Innovations in Renewable Energy

In recent years, the electric industry has experienced a transformative shift towards renewable energy sources. Leaders in the field are pioneering technologies that harness solar, wind, and hydroelectric power more efficiently than ever before. These innovations are not only reducing reliance on fossil fuels but are also significantly lowering carbon emissions.

One key development is the improvement in solar panel efficiency. Modern panels are capable of converting a higher percentage of sunlight into electricity, making solar energy more viable even in areas with less sunshine. Additionally, the integration of wind turbines with advanced materials and designs is allowing for more energy capture in a wider range of environmental conditions.

Smart Grid Technology

The introduction of smart grid technology is another game-changer in the electric industry. Smart grids utilize digital communication technology to detect and react to local changes in usage, leading to more efficient electricity distribution. This technology enables utilities to monitor system performance in real-time, quickly addressing issues and reducing downtime.

With smart grids, consumers also benefit from more accurate billing and the ability to monitor their energy consumption. This transparency empowers users to make informed decisions about their energy use, contributing to overall energy conservation.

Energy Storage Solutions

Energy storage is a critical component of modern electric systems, especially with the increasing adoption of intermittent energy sources like wind and solar. Industry leaders are investing in advanced battery technologies that can store large amounts of energy for use during peak demand times.

Innovative solutions such as lithium-ion and solid-state batteries are leading the charge, providing longer life cycles and greater efficiency. These advancements not only support renewable energy integration but also enhance grid stability and reliability.

The Role of Electric Vehicles

Electric vehicles (EVs) are rapidly becoming mainstream, driving further innovation in the electric industry. As EV adoption grows, there is a corresponding need for robust charging infrastructure. Industry leaders are developing fast-charging networks and exploring wireless charging technologies to meet this demand.

Moreover, the synergy between electric vehicles and renewable energy sources is becoming more apparent. For instance, EVs can serve as mobile energy storage units, feeding energy back into the grid during peak times and helping to balance supply and demand.

Policy and Regulation

The pace of innovation in the electric industry is also influenced by policy and regulation. Governments worldwide are setting ambitious targets for renewable energy adoption and emissions reductions. These policies are encouraging investment and research into new technologies.

Industry leaders are actively engaging with policymakers to shape regulations that support sustainable growth and innovation. Collaborative efforts are essential to create a regulatory environment that fosters technological advancements while ensuring reliability and accessibility.
